Examiner's York gets goods on Americorps
Wash Examiner ^ | 11/22/09 | Ed Bord

Posted on 11/22/2009 10:15:59 PM PST by pissant

On Friday, The Washington Examiner's chief political correspondent, Byron York, had another stunning report on the scandal involving the firing of Americorps Inspector General Gerald Walpin. Earlier this year, Walpin was fired in what appears to be a politically motivated attempt by Democrats to silence his investigation into allegations of misuse of $800,000 in federal funds by Sacramento mayor and former NBA star Kevin Johnson. The funds were provided by the federal Americorps program to St. Hope, a nonprofit school that Johnson then headed.

York's latest blockbuster is his reporting of a congressional report prepared by Sen. Charles Grassley, R-Iowa, and Rep. Darrell Issa, R-Calif. While probing the misuse of funds allegations, congressional investigators were told that Johnson made improper advances toward three young women at St. Hope. The report also alleges that Michelle Rhee, D.C.'s nationally-celebrated chancellor of schools and now Johnson's fiancee, acted as a fixer for her future husband when she was on the St. Hope board of directors. Rhee allegedly reassured St. Hope employees that she would investigate Johnson's inappropriate conduct. Shortly afterward, Johnson's personal attorney visited one of the young women making the accusations. At about the same time, investigators were told, Johnson offered one of the women $1,000 a month to keep quiet.

Walpin was cleared of any wrongdoing by the Integrity Committee of the Council of the Inspectors General on Integrity and Efficiency. The Obama administration still defends the decision to fire Walpin, but a growing body of evidence suggests the president's aides feared Walpin would expose corruption of two rising stars in the Democratic Party.

Grassley calls on administration to safeguard independence of Inspectors General
WASHINGTON -— Senator Chuck Grassley is urging the administration to
follow the letter and spirit of the law, which the President co-sponsored as legislation as a
U.S. senator in 2007, regarding the dismissal of the Inspector General for the AmeriCorps
program, after reports last night that administration officials gave the watchdog an hour
to resign or be terminated. Grassley said it looks like the White House is today modifying its stance and
saying that last night’s ultimatum started the 30-day notification clock. “Either way, it
looks like the letter and spirit of the law Congress passed last year to try to safeguard the
independence of Inspectors General from the heavy hand of the executive branch that it’s
supposed to oversee might have been circumvented,” he said. http://finance.senate.gov/press/Gpress/2009/prg061109a.pdf
